Grabbed a 4-pack of Enegren and a bunch of other stuff on a recent trip to Windmill Farms. Bine & Vine’s website called for “Reclaim the Sea is our tree-planting IPA collaboration with SeaTrees where every pint sold goes to restoring California’s carbon-sequestering coastal kelp forests!” Mentioned hops on the can were Citra, Strata and Chinook.
Poured a medium yellow clear color with two fingers of frothy off-white head. Pretty calm underneath with just a few bubbles trickling up along the sides of the glass. Good spotty lacing. Good retention. (Sight - 4.00)
Smelled strawberry, Strata, Citra, grapefruit, guava, floral, grapefruit rind, pine, lime and hints of black pepper. Not quite as good from the can with some earthy malt coming through. (Smell - 4.00)
Taste was not quite as good as the nose. In order got Strata, strawberry, peppery spice, bitter grapefruit rind, pine, Citra, guava, floral and citrus zest. (Taste - 3.75)
Medium body. Creamy texture. Average carbonation. Long, smooth finish. By far the best part of this beer. (Feel - 4.75)
Another solid beer from Burgeon and I underrated this overall. (Overall - 4.00)

From their website:
Reclaim the Sea is our tree-planting IPA collaboration with SeaTrees where every pint sold goes to restoring California's carbon-sequestering kelp forests! Stacked with Citra, Strata, & Chinook, this hoppy & refreshing west coast IPA tastes as great as the positive impact it makes.
Very good IPA.
